Our Mission:
The Asthma and Allergy Foundation of America, Alaska Chapter is a non-profit
organization dedicated to improving the quality of life for people
affected by asthma and allergies through education, collaboration with
community resources, support and research.
Who Belongs:
Children and adults with asthma and/or allergies
Health care professionals
Caregivers, daycare providers, and school personnel
Others interested in educating the public about asthma and allergies
What We Do:
Provide educational programs and information about asthma and allergies.
Partner with the medical community in support of disease management and
education
Advocate on behalf of Alaskans with asthma and allergies
